TL;DR
In July 2026, Frontier Lab experienced a significant security breach involving unauthorized agent intrusion. This report provides a timeline of confirmed events, highlighting what is known, what remains uncertain, and the incident’s broader impact.
Frontier Lab confirmed that its security systems were breached in July 2026, resulting in an unauthorized intrusion by an unidentified agent. This incident has raised concerns about cybersecurity defenses at leading research institutions and underscores the potential risks of insider threats.
According to Frontier Lab officials, the breach was detected on July 15, 2026, when unusual network activity was flagged by their security monitoring systems. The intruder is believed to have gained access through a compromised credential, but the exact method remains under investigation.
Initial assessments indicate that sensitive research data, including proprietary algorithms and experimental data, may have been accessed or exfiltrated during the intrusion. Frontier Lab has not publicly confirmed the extent of data loss, citing ongoing forensic analysis.
Law enforcement agencies, including the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A), have been notified and are assisting in the investigation. Frontier Lab has also initiated internal security audits and is reviewing access controls across its facilities.

Background on the July 2026 Frontier Lab Breach
Frontier Lab, a leading research organization specializing in advanced technological development, has previously faced minor security incidents but none of this magnitude. The July 2026 breach is the most significant in its recent history, occurring amidst a broader increase in cyberattacks targeting scientific and governmental research facilities.
Initial reports emerged on July 15, 2026, when internal security systems detected abnormal activity. The incident prompted immediate investigation, with initial findings suggesting an insider threat or a sophisticated external attack exploiting vulnerabilities in the lab’s network.
Security experts note that this breach coincides with a rise in cyberattacks on research institutions globally, often linked to geopolitical tensions and competitive technological races.

Unresolved Aspects of the Frontier Lab Breach
Details about the exact method of intrusion, the identity of the intruder, and the full extent of data compromised remain unclear. Frontier Lab has not publicly disclosed whether any data has been exfiltrated or used maliciously.
Investigations are ongoing, and authorities have not confirmed whether the breach was state-sponsored or conducted by independent actors. The timeline of the intrusion and the full scope of the attack are still being determined.
Next Steps in Investigating and Securing Frontier Lab
Frontier Lab is expected to release further details once forensic analysis concludes, likely within the coming weeks. The organization will also implement enhanced cybersecurity measures, including stricter access controls and monitoring protocols.
Law enforcement agencies will continue their investigation, and potential charges or security advisories may follow if the intruder’s identity and motives are established. The incident may prompt other research institutions to review their security postures.
